2Co 5:21 For He made Him who knew no sin sin for us, that we might become the righteousness of God in Him.
The Father made Jesus sin for us. What an amazing thought!!
Not the verb sin, but the noun sin. Father made Jesus our sin that we might become the righteousness of God in Him.
A lot of emphasis is placed on the last half of the verse by Grace preachers. We are the righteousness of God in Him(Christ Jesus)..wonderful! But equal in importance is the reality that Father made Jesus to be(come) our sin as well.
On the Cross Jesus was our sin so that we might become His righteousness when once we believe upon Him. But what does that mean that He became sin?
Sin is what we were before we were drawn by God to Jesus. Sin was our nature by birth in Adam’s line. We were by nature children of wrath.
Jesus on the other hand was not born of Joseph and thus did not inherit from him but from His Father in heaven. Jesus knew no sin. He was not born in Adam’s line…yet He was tempted in every way as we are, yet without falling into sin once. He could have fallen but He lived by the life of the Father in him and not by thinking he himself had any goodness of his own.
He came to give His life for us, to redeem us and to save us. To do this He had to become us.
